History Day

On Tuesday, February 26, students in grades 8 and 11 competed in Saint Thomas Academy’s 14th annual History Day event. Students created more than 100 individual and group projects connected to the theme “Conflict and Compromise.”

The best of the exhibits, documentaries and dramas will advance to the regional competitions, which will be on Thursday, March 6th for high school students and Monday, March 17th for middle school students.

Sophomores are writing research papers on the same theme for their English and History classes, and the top three papers will advance to state competition.
